I'm moving house in about a weeks time and want to move plusnet with me (I hope i don't regret it!).
I have contacted BT and they have given me a order no. which they told me to give to plusnet for a same day transfer. I have looked at the plusnet housemove page and it doesn't give me any option to input this number. Also, they is no option to defer the 40 pound payment?
Any ideas?
Thanks

Unfortunately we do not allow multiple deferred activations to run simultaneously. By this, I mean that we don't offer a deferred house move within 12 months of giving you a deferred activation.
Secondly, we would need at least 6 working days in order to instigate a simultaneous reprovide (where your broadband and telephone line get turned on on the same day). It sounds (although not your fault!) that you might have left this a bit late. What we would need to do in this case would be to cease your existing broadband service on the date that you are due to move and then place an order to provide you with service at your new address, which would take 5 working days.
That's under the assumption that you are keeping the same telephone number. If your phone number is changing, then we would be able to place an order as soon as your telephone line is active.
